The brief
Apple is expected to unveil a significant wave of new hardware during its upcoming September event. According to reports from 디지털투데이, the company plans to introduce more than 10 new products. Among the most anticipated releases are the iPhone 18 and a new version of AirPods that features integrated cameras. The timing of these announcements is imminent, with The Apple Post reporting that Apple could announce the details of this event, which may be the biggest of the year, within a matter of hours. Coverage from multiple international outlets emphasizes the scale of this specific launch cycle. 디지털투데이 specifically highlights the addition of camera technology to the AirPods lineup and the arrival of the iPhone 18.
Meanwhile, Hindustan Times corroborates the projection that more than 10 new products could be launched before the end of the year. The breadth of the reporting, spanning from South Korean media to Indian and Central Asian outlets, indicates a global expectation for a high volume of product releases from the Cupertino-based company. Contextually, this trend follows the established pattern of Apple's annual autumn hardware cycle. The reveal of the 2026 Keynote date, as reported by Zamin.uz, provides the necessary timeframe for these announcements to occur. The stakes for this event are elevated because the reported number of products—exceeding ten—suggests an expansion beyond the typical iPhone and Apple Watch updates.
The inclusion of camera-equipped AirPods represents a potential shift in the functionality and utility of Apple's wearable audio category. Observers are now waiting for the official confirmation of the Keynote date and the formal event invitation. Based on the reporting from The Apple Post, the immediate next step is the official announcement of the event itself. Once the event takes place, the primary points of interest will be the specific technical specifications of the iPhone 18 and the operational capabilities of the cameras being added to the AirPods. Further details on the remaining products in the ten-plus item lineup have not yet been specified in the current coverage.
